Position Summary
The Youth Peer Advocate (YPA) will use their own lived experience with emotional or behavioral health challenges to provide support and advocacy to youth aged 12–21. Services will be delivered at client's home, in school or in the community.
**If you are not yet certified as a YPA but have the qualifications, Mount Behavioral Health will guide you on the application process to become a YPA upon hire**
Key Responsibilities
- Provide one-on-one peer support to youth in their home, school, community or remotely
- Use shared lived experience to build trust and promote youth empowerment
- Support youth in developing life skills, building natural supports, and navigating services
- Assist youth in setting personal goals and making informed decisions
- Participate in interdisciplinary team meetings as a youth voice
- Accurately document all services in accordance with OMH and agency standards
